Here's what a site that uses UBB said about it:
Those of you who frequent our forums know that we have a pretty lively bunch of folks posting. As we are a beta site for the forum software we use, one of the cool new features available to us allows us to extract forum info to use elsewhere. If you are a user of the IM client Trillian Pro, then you have access to a new feature that we are experimenting with.
With Trillian Pro and a new feature that we've implemented on the forums you can now track the latest threads directly in Trillian without having to actually go into the forums at all!
To your right is a shot of the latest forum posts at the time of this news story shown in Trillian Pro. As this feature is still in beta, we don't have a wide range of things you can track yet, but will once the UBB software is out of beta.
In the meantime, if you have Trillian Pro, and wish to make use of this feature, you need the news plugin (which comes with the software). You then need to use this link as the source for your news feed.
Check it out, and join the discussion in our forums about this new feature.
It uses a plug-in for Trillian that lets you read newsgroups, but it customized for UBB.
From the looks of it, Trillian gets the info from an XML file that is created by UBB.

No, their Content Island feature allows you to have content available outside of UBB in various formats. Then whoever that site is, is having people install the XML News plugin for Trillian and add the site's XML feed, which in turn comes from UBB, to their Trillian and then they get to see the newest stuff. Quite simple actually, and not all that useful IMHO.
Edit: I should also point out that, no, the news plugin does NOT come with Trillian Pro. It is available as a free download, but it is not included in the actual Trillian download.
